Transaction 873957bfab23fd2a7682740bb1041d3f6f2b15976dbb21166fdebfb72fa85a93

1 Input
1 Outputs
  • 873957bfab23fd2a7682740bb1041d3f6f2b15976dbb21166fdebfb72fa85a93:0
  • value  3710479
    address  3E4v28PGDEFrgwfSsPQTbvvYc7uyPsKzRm